# 在Python中从文件末尾读取内容 在现代编程中,文件操作是一个重要的技能。而在需要逐步读取或处理文件内容时,从文件末尾开始读取是一种常见的需求。本文将带领你一步步了解如何在Python中实现从文件末尾读取内容,并提供相应的代码示例和解释。 ## 过程概述 我们可以将整个流程分为几个清晰的步骤,下面是一个简单的步骤表: | 步骤 | 描述
原创 2024-08-26 04:09:08
211阅读
目录一、读取整个文件1. with方式2. open方式3. open()函数和with open()的异同点4. 文件路径5. 读取文件常用的三种方法的区别二、文件的写入一、读取整个文件读取文件主要用到两个方式,即:1. with方式 with open('文件名') as file_object: contents = file_object.read() #表示逐行读取
使用 read() 函数读取文件时,如果文件过大,则一次读取全部内容到内存,容易造成内存不足,而相比每次限制读取字符(或字节)的个数,更推荐大家使用逐行读取文件的方式。一般情况下,逐行读取只适用于以文本格式打开的文件,道理很简单,只有文本文件才有行的概念,二进制文件没有所谓行的概念。文件对象提供了 readline() 和 readlines() 两个函数来逐行读取文件,其中 readline()
读取文件的三个方法:read()、readline()、readlines()。均可接受一个变量用以限制每次读取的数据量,但通常不使用。本章目的是分析和总结三种读取方式的使用方法和特点。一、read方法特点是:读取整个文件,将文件内容放到一个字符串变量中。劣势是:如果文件非常大,尤其是大于内存时,无法使用read()方法。file = open('兼职模特联系方式.txt', 'r') # 创建的这个文件,也是一个可迭代对象try: text = file.read() # 结果为s
转载 2021-07-22 09:19:40
377阅读
## Python 读取16进制文件的完整指南 在处理二进制数据时,有时我们需要读取以16进制格式存储的文件Python 提供了一种便捷的方式来执行这一操作。本文将通过详细的步骤和代码示例教您如何读取16进制文件。 ### 一、什么是16进制文件? 16进制文件,或称为十六进制文件,是以16进制数值形式存储数据的一种文件格式。在16进制格式中,每一位数字可以是0-9或A-F,常用于表示二进
原创 2024-09-06 03:33:17
198阅读
# 在Python中读取文件:返回的类型与操作示例 在开发过程中,我们经常需要从文件中读取数据。Python提供了强大的文件处理能力,而在读取文件时,返回的结果会根据读取方式的不同而有所变化。本文将探讨Python读取文件的常用方法以及返回的数据类型,最后会有代码示例和应用场景的详细分析。 ## 文件读取的基本概念 要在Python中读取文件,通常会使用内置的`open()`函数。`open
原创 7月前
116阅读
# 使用 Python 读取 CSV 文件中的中文数据 ## 引言 在数据科学和数据分析领域,CSV(逗号分隔值)文件是一种常见的数据存储格式。Python 提供了强大的工具来读取和处理 CSV 文件。但是,当 CSV 文件中包含中文字符时,我们需要特别注意编码问题。本文将介绍如何使用 Python 读取包含中文数据的 CSV 文件,并提供完整的代码示例。 ## CSV 文件简介 CSV
原创 2024-10-14 06:23:17
49阅读
遇到“python read文件print出来的是乱码”是许多开发者都会碰到的问题。这个问题的根源往往在文件编码与读取方式之间的不匹配。我们今天就来看一下如何逐步解决这个问题。 ## 版本对比 在Python的发展历程中,关于文件处理方式的变化可谓大相径庭。我们比较一下早期与现阶段对于文件读取的支持。 ```plaintext 时间轴: - 2000年:Python 2.0发布,默认用AS
原创 6月前
38阅读
在真实的应用场景中,很多时候需要使用 Java 读写文件。比如说,读取配置文件信息、读取用户输入等。本篇文章将会详细介绍 Java 文件读写的相关知识,其中包括:读取文件、写入文件、复制文件和删除文件等操作。读取文件Java 中可以使用 FileInputStream 和 FileReader 两个类来读取文件:FileInputStream 类:用于读取二进制文件,如图片、视频、音频等文件。Fi
1,从标准输入上建立输入流:BufferedReader localReader = new BufferedReader( new InputStreamReader(System.in));System.in 表示标准输入,一般指键盘。建立输入流,从标准输入读取数据到缓冲区中。当在标准输入中输入一行字符串时,按回车之后,这行数据就会被读取到缓冲区中。比如
转载 2023-06-14 17:40:57
375阅读
为了解决对共享存储区的访问冲突,Java 引入了同步机制。但显然不够,因为在任意时刻所要求的资源不一定已经准备好了被访问,反过来,同一时刻准备好了的资源也可能不止一个。 为解决访问控制问题,Java 引入阻塞机制。阻塞指的是暂停一个Java线程同步的执行以等待某个条件发生(如某资源就绪)。 sleep():允许指定以毫秒为单位的一段时间作为参数,它使得线程在指定的时间内进入阻塞
转载 2023-09-21 21:40:03
66阅读
# Python读取文件的一行 在Python中,我们可以使用`readline()`方法来读取文件的一行内容。这对于处理大型文本文件或者逐行处理文件非常有用。本文将详细介绍如何使用Python的`readline()`方法读取文件的一行,并提供一些示例代码。 ## 什么是`readline()`方法? `readline()`是Python中file对象的一个方法,用于从文件中读取一行内容
原创 2023-11-17 18:03:05
76阅读
# Python读取16进制文件的完整指南 在处理二进制文件时,使用Python读取16进制文件是开发工作中常见的需求。本文将带您一步步实现使用Python的`read`函数来读取16进制文件。我们将通过一个清晰的流程和具体的代码示例,让您能够轻松掌握这一技能。 ## 整体流程 下面是我们实现该功能的整体步骤: | 步骤 | 描述
原创 2024-09-06 06:29:06
717阅读
各种数据的解释:数据块现在已经全部缓存到内存中了,我们从内存中读取块即可,不用再从磁盘中读取块了,自然就没有物理
原创 2023-05-03 01:23:41
165阅读
最简单的爬虫首先介绍一下html,HTML是hyperText Markup Language 的缩写,又叫超文本标记语言,一个网页大部分是由HTML代码组成,HTML是一门制作网页的语言,我们如果要从网页上获取我们需要的信息,就要先看它的HTML,那么如何用Python看一个网页的HTML呢,很简单import urllib2 response = urllib2.urlopen("http:
转载 2023-10-03 18:24:14
139阅读
# Python读取文本文件中的两行数据 在Python编程中,我们经常需要从文本文件中读取数据。Python提供了多种读取文件的方法,其中之一是逐行读取文件内容。本文将介绍如何使用Python读取文件中的两行数据,并提供相应的代码示例。 ## 读取文件中的两行数据 在Python中,我们可以使用`readline()`方法逐行读取文件内容。这个方法每次只会读取文件中的一行数据,并将文件指针
原创 2024-01-27 09:21:33
108阅读
## Python Pandas 按行读取 Excel Python 是一种强大的编程语言,广泛应用于数据分析和处理。在数据处理中,Excel 是常见的文件格式之一。Pandas 是 Python 中用于数据分析和处理的库,它提供了方便的功能,可以轻松地读取和处理 Excel 文件。本文将介绍如何使用 Pandas 按行读取 Excel 文件,并提供相关的代码示例。 ### 安装 Pandas
原创 2023-10-07 14:16:09
538阅读
Python是一种功能强大的脚本语言,广泛应用于数据处理、Web开发等领域。在Python中,我们经常需要读取文件的内容。有时候,我们需要按照指定位置来读取文件内容,这就涉及到了如何在Python中按指定位置读取文件内容。 在Python中,我们可以使用内置的open函数来打开文件,并使用read方法来读取文件内容。如果我们想按照指定位置读取文件内容,可以利用seek方法来实现。seek方法可以
原创 2024-04-01 06:27:16
46阅读
探索Python的阅读神器:python-readability python-readability项目地址:https://gitcode.com/gh_mirrors/py/python-readability 在这个信息爆炸的时代,如何快速提取网页的核心内容成为了一项必备技能。为此,我们向您推荐一款强大的Python库——python-readability。这是一个基于著名的 read
转载 6月前
18阅读
文件的读写有三种形式:、写和追加。一、模式 r 和读写模式 r+1、模式 r模式r特点:(1)只能读,不能写;(2)文件不存在时会报错。(1)例:读取当前目录下的books.txt文件,该文件如下所示。   解析:a、用open打开文件,在python3中只有open。python2可以用open和file。关闭文件是close()。一般有开就有关b、如果在当前目录,可
  • 1
  • 2
  • 3
  • 4
  • 5